Responsibilities
- Provide high-quality general medical-surgical care to patients on-site.
- Monitor the patient's status and promptly escalate any changes to the care team.
- Utilize performance metrics and pipelines to drive personal and team results.
- Document patient assessments, treatments, and outcomes in the electronic medical record.
- Implement care plans aligned with hospital protocols and evidence-based practices.
- Maintain compliance with regulatory standards and institutional policies.
-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to achieve patient care targets.
- Participate in on-site quality improvement initiatives and safety rounds.
- Engage in continuous professional development to advance clinical skills.
- Educate patients and families on discharge plans, medication, and follow-up care.
- Demonstrate reliability and accountability for individual outcomes within a team environment.
- Support resource management and efficient utilization within the department.
